Bangkok Life Assurance Public Company Limited (FRA:XBLA)
0.4560
+0.0100 (2.24%)
At close: Nov 28, 2025
FRA:XBLA Income Statement
Financials in millions THB. Fiscal year is January - December.
Millions THB. Fiscal year is Jan - Dec.
Fiscal Year | TTM | FY 2024 | FY 2023 | FY 2022 | FY 2021 | FY 2020 | 2015 - 2019 |
|---|---|---|---|---|---|---|---|
Period Ending | Sep '25 Sep 30, 2025 | Dec '24 Dec 31, 2024 | Dec '23 Dec 31, 2023 | Dec '22 Dec 31, 2022 | Dec '21 Dec 31, 2021 | Dec '20 Dec 31, 2020 | 2015 - 2019 |
Premiums & Annuity Revenue | 33,557 | 33,642 | 33,331 | 34,579 | 33,992 | 33,396 | Upgrade |
Total Interest & Dividend Income | 10,926 | 11,115 | 11,743 | 12,170 | 12,084 | 12,231 | Upgrade |
Gain (Loss) on Sale of Investments | 1,749 | 510.42 | -361.21 | 716.63 | 455.84 | 700.78 | Upgrade |
Other Revenue | 1,429 | 854.87 | 523.49 | 647.04 | 791.31 | 559.82 | Upgrade |
| 47,660 | 46,122 | 45,236 | 48,113 | 47,323 | 46,888 | Upgrade | |
Revenue Growth (YoY) | 106.94% | 1.96% | -5.98% | 1.67% | 0.93% | -3.41% | Upgrade |
Policy Benefits | 35,364 | 36,103 | 36,955 | 39,292 | 39,017 | 40,380 | Upgrade |
Policy Acquisition & Underwriting Costs | 2,747 | 2,610 | 2,581 | 2,596 | 2,718 | 2,765 | Upgrade |
Selling, General & Administrative | 1,891 | 1,891 | 1,705 | 1,646 | 1,644 | 1,531 | Upgrade |
Other Operating Expenses | 850.91 | 870.91 | 778.21 | 744.69 | 554.35 | 560.37 | Upgrade |
Total Operating Expenses | 41,054 | 41,470 | 42,030 | 44,303 | 43,937 | 45,260 | Upgrade |
Operating Income | 6,606 | 4,652 | 3,206 | 3,810 | 3,386 | 1,628 | Upgrade |
Currency Exchange Gain (Loss) | -245.49 | -329.42 | -214.59 | -30.49 | 377.64 | 133.66 | Upgrade |
Other Non Operating Income (Expenses) | 10.72 | - | - | - | - | - | Upgrade |
Pretax Income | 6,379 | 4,323 | 2,992 | 3,779 | 3,764 | 1,761 | Upgrade |
Income Tax Expense | 734.91 | 699.76 | 443.19 | 567.69 | 567.7 | 152.92 | Upgrade |
Earnings From Continuing Ops. | 5,644 | 3,623 | 2,548 | 3,212 | 3,196 | 1,608 | Upgrade |
Earnings From Discontinued Ops. | - | - | - | - | - | -0.18 | Upgrade |
Net Income to Company | 5,644 | 3,623 | 2,548 | 3,212 | 3,196 | 1,608 | Upgrade |
Minority Interest in Earnings | -0.01 | -0.03 | -0.01 | -0.02 | -0.03 | -0.04 | Upgrade |
Net Income | 5,644 | 3,623 | 2,548 | 3,212 | 3,196 | 1,608 | Upgrade |
Net Income to Common | 5,644 | 3,623 | 2,548 | 3,212 | 3,196 | 1,608 | Upgrade |
Net Income Growth | 42.50% | 42.17% | -20.65% | 0.49% | 98.72% | -63.33% | Upgrade |
Shares Outstanding (Basic) | 1,708 | 1,708 | 1,708 | 1,708 | 1,708 | 1,708 | Upgrade |
Shares Outstanding (Diluted) | 1,708 | 1,708 | 1,708 | 1,708 | 1,708 | 1,708 | Upgrade |
EPS (Basic) | 3.31 | 2.12 | 1.49 | 1.88 | 1.87 | 0.94 | Upgrade |
EPS (Diluted) | 3.31 | 2.12 | 1.49 | 1.88 | 1.87 | 0.94 | Upgrade |
EPS Growth | 42.50% | 42.17% | -20.65% | 0.49% | 98.72% | -63.33% | Upgrade |
Free Cash Flow | 6,735 | -4,881 | 4,357 | 6,542 | -43.3 | -4,852 | Upgrade |
Free Cash Flow Per Share | 3.94 | -2.86 | 2.55 | 3.83 | -0.03 | -2.84 | Upgrade |
Dividend Per Share | 0.860 | 0.680 | 0.480 | 0.600 | 0.560 | 0.230 | Upgrade |
Dividend Growth | 115.00% | 41.67% | -20.00% | 7.14% | 143.48% | -64.06% | Upgrade |
Operating Margin | 13.86% | 10.09% | 7.09% | 7.92% | 7.16% | 3.47% | Upgrade |
Profit Margin | 11.84% | 7.85% | 5.63% | 6.68% | 6.75% | 3.43% | Upgrade |
Free Cash Flow Margin | 14.13% | -10.58% | 9.63% | 13.60% | -0.09% | -10.35% | Upgrade |
EBITDA | 6,722 | 4,765 | 3,319 | 3,942 | 3,524 | 1,728 | Upgrade |
EBITDA Margin | 14.11% | 10.33% | 7.34% | 8.19% | 7.45% | 3.68% | Upgrade |
D&A For EBITDA | 116.26 | 112.97 | 113.11 | 132.65 | 137.71 | 99.75 | Upgrade |
EBIT | 6,606 | 4,652 | 3,206 | 3,810 | 3,386 | 1,628 | Upgrade |
EBIT Margin | 13.86% | 10.09% | 7.09% | 7.92% | 7.16% | 3.47% | Upgrade |
Effective Tax Rate | 11.52% | 16.19% | 14.82% | 15.02% | 15.08% | 8.68% | Upgrade |
Revenue as Reported | 46,011 | 46,011 | 45,434 | 48,185 | 48,169 | 47,337 | Upgrade |
Source: S&P Global Market Intelligence. Insurance template. Financial Sources.